WebRun phonopy specifying the mesh size (example below uses a 4x4x4 Monkhorst-Pack mesh) phonopy --mp = "4 4 4"-p band.conf The option –mp=”4 4 4” specifies the mesh size (4x4x4 in this case). The -p option causes a plot to be created. If the -s option is added to the command above, a pdf file of the plot is created along with the file total ... WebA convenient way is to use Phonopy to generate the supercell (SPOSCAR) to be used in the MD. $ phonopy -d --dim="2 2 2". Alternativelly, DynaPhoPy can be used to generate the supercell for either VASP or LAMMPS. The generated supercell is written in POSCAR or LAMMPS data format respectively. VASP: WebJul 8, 2024 · When phonopy (or any similar calculation technique) finds displacements in the cell based on symmetry, the idea is to see how the displacement of certain ions affects the forces on every ion within the cell. We must then take care that the displaced ions don't affect themselves i.e. the effect of their displacement doesn't interact with itself.
